Hướng dẫn can i open a matlab file in excel? - tôi có thể mở tệp matlab trong excel không?

Hướng dẫn can i open a matlab file in excel? - tôi có thể mở tệp matlab trong excel không?

  • Liên kết trực tiếp đến câu hỏi này

& nbsp; ⋮ & nbsp;

  • Liên kết trực tiếp đến câu hỏi này

cho i = 1: 10i=1:10

j (i) = i*5:

chấm dứt

Lưu ('j.mat', 'j'))'j.mat', 'j')

Tôi có thể nhập tệp j.mat này vào excel không?

Câu trả lời được chấp nhận

Hướng dẫn can i open a matlab file in excel? - tôi có thể mở tệp matlab trong excel không?

  • Liên kết trực tiếp đến câu trả lời này

& nbsp; ⋮ & nbsp;

  • Liên kết trực tiếp đến câu trả lời này

Có một số cách làm việc để làm điều đó, như đã giải thích trong

Ngoài ra, bạn có thể tạo một tệp excel từ MATLAB bằng cách sử dụng

Thêm câu trả lời (1)

Hướng dẫn can i open a matlab file in excel? - tôi có thể mở tệp matlab trong excel không?

  • Liên kết trực tiếp đến câu trả lời này

& nbsp; ⋮ & nbsp;

  • Liên kết trực tiếp đến câu trả lời này

Có một số cách làm việc để làm điều đó, như đã giải thích trong

Ngoài ra, bạn có thể tạo một tệp excel từ MATLAB bằng cách sử dụng

Thêm câu trả lời (1)

Không chắc chắn nếu nó khả thi để nhập tệp .mat trực tiếp vào Excel. Tuy nhiên, bạn có thể lưu dữ liệu của mình từ MATLAB trực tiếp vào tệp XLS bằng cách sử dụng hàm xlSwrite ().

Xem thêm

Thể loại

Hunt Treasure Treasure

Tìm kho báu ở Trung tâm Matlab và khám phá cách cộng đồng có thể giúp bạn!


Có thể nhập một tệp MAT vào bảng Excel trực tiếp bằng cách sử dụng một trong các cách giải quyết sau:

1) Trình biên dịch MATLAB (trong phiên bản R2014B và Earliear, Matlab Builder EX) có thể được sử dụng để tạo bổ trợ Excel sẽ hoạt động tương tự.

2) Liên kết bảng tính có thể được sử dụng để nhập tệp MAT nhưng sẽ yêu cầu MATLAB trong nền.

3) Tùy chọn thứ ba là sử dụng API tệp MAT, đây là tập hợp các thư viện, sử dụng mà bạn có thể gọi API tệp MAT trong ứng dụng VBA để nhập các tệp MAT trực tiếp vào môi trường Excel.

Thông tin thêm về API tệp MAT có thể được tìm thấy trong liên kết bên dưới

Để sử dụng cách giải quyết ở trên, bạn sẽ phải viết mã VBA để truy cập các chức năng trong DLL. Bạn sẽ phải tạo một DLL bao bọc, đó là một DLL C/C ++ khác truy cập DLL như được hiển thị trong ví dụ dưới đây matcreat.c

Sau đó, DLL bao bọc sẽ phơi bày các chức năng có thể được gọi từ VBA.

Định dạng sẽ tương tự như mã dưới đây:

Chức năng khai báo riêng Matopen lib "libmat.dll" (tên tệp là chuỗi, chế độ là chuỗi)Declare Function matOpen Lib "libmat.dll" (filename As String, mode As String) As Long

Chức năng khai báo riêng Matclose lib "libmat.dll" (MFP dài) như số nguyênDeclare Function matClose Lib "libmat.dll" (mfp As Long) As Integer

Chức năng khai báo riêng ApgetVarable lib "libmat.dll" (mfp dài, tên là chuỗi)Declare Function matGetVariable Lib "libmat.dll" (mfp As Long, name As String) As Long

Bài kiểm tra phụ ()test()

Mathandle = matopen ("C: \ localData \ requests \ excel_mat \ test.mat", "r")"C:\LocalData\Requests\Excel_MAT\test.mat", "r")

Gọi Matclose (Mathandle)matClose(matHandle)

Kết thúc phụSub

Nhưng thay vì sử dụng libmat.dll, phải sử dụng dll.

Nội dung chính

Bảng tính thường chứa hỗn hợp dữ liệu số và văn bản cũng như tên biến và hàng, được biểu diễn tốt nhất trong MATLAB® dưới dạng bảng. Bạn có thể nhập dữ liệu vào bảng bằng công cụ nhập hoặc hàm readtable.Import Tool or the readtable function.

Nhập dữ liệu bảng tính bằng công cụ nhậpImport Tool

Công cụ nhập cho phép bạn nhập vào bảng hoặc kiểu dữ liệu khác. Ví dụ: đọc dữ liệu từ tệp bảng tính mẫu patients.xls dưới dạng bảng trong MATLAB. Mở tệp bằng công cụ nhập và chọn các tùy chọn như phạm vi dữ liệu và loại đầu ra. Sau đó, nhấp vào nút Nhập chọn để nhập dữ liệu vào không gian làm việc MATLAB.Import Tool allows you to import into a table or other data type. For example, read data from the sample spreadsheet file patients.xls as a table in MATLAB. Open the file using the Import Tool and select options such as the range of data and the output type. Then, click the Import Selection button

Hướng dẫn can i open a matlab file in excel? - tôi có thể mở tệp matlab trong excel không?
to import the data into the MATLAB workspace.

Hướng dẫn can i open a matlab file in excel? - tôi có thể mở tệp matlab trong excel không?

Nhập dữ liệu bảng tính bằng cách sử dụng readtable

Ngoài ra, bạn có thể đọc dữ liệu bảng tính vào một bảng bằng hàm readtable với tên tệp, ví dụ:

T = readtable('patients.xls');

Bạn cũng có thể chọn phạm vi dữ liệu để nhập bằng cách chỉ định tham số phạm vi. Ví dụ: đọc năm hàng và cột đầu tiên của bảng tính. Chỉ định phạm vi trong ký hiệu Excel là 'A1:E5'.

T = readtable('patients.xls','Range','A1:E5')

T =

  4×5 table

      LastName        Gender      Age              Location               Height
    ____________    __________    ___    _____________________________    ______

    {'Smith'   }    {'Male'  }    38     {'County General Hospital'  }      71  
    {'Johnson' }    {'Male'  }    43     {'VA Hospital'              }      69  
    {'Williams'}    {'Female'}    38     {'St. Mary's Medical Center'}      64  
    {'Jones'   }    {'Female'}    40     {'VA Hospital'              }      67  

Nhập dữ liệu bảng tính như các loại dữ liệu khác

Ngoài các bảng, bạn có thể nhập dữ liệu bảng tính của mình vào không gian làm việc MATLAB dưới dạng thời gian biểu, ma trận số, mảng ô hoặc các vectơ cột riêng biệt. Dựa trên loại dữ liệu bạn cần, hãy sử dụng một trong các chức năng này.

Xem thêm

Nhập công cụ | readtable | readtable

Chủ đề liên quan

  • Đọc dữ liệu bảng tính bằng công cụ nhập khẩu
  • Đọc dữ liệu bảng tính vào bảng
  • Truy cập dữ liệu trong bảng

  • Phần mềm dùng thử
  • Phần mềm dùng thử
  • Cập nhật sản phẩm
  • Cập nhật sản phẩm

Excel có thể mở các tệp MATLAB không?

Câu trả lời được chấp nhận Có thể nhập trực tiếp một tệp MAT vào bảng Excel bằng cách sử dụng một trong các cách giải quyết sau: 1) Trình biên dịch MATLAB (trong phiên bản R2014B và Earliear, Matlab Builder EX) có thể được sử dụng để tạo bổ trợ Excel sẽthực hiện giống nhau.MATLAB Compiler( In R2014b and earliear version, MATLAB Builder EX) can be used to create an Excel Add-in which would perform the same.

Làm cách nào để chuyển đổi tệp MATLAB thành Excel?

Nhập lệnh "Tải newfile" vào cửa sổ lệnh và nhấn phím "enter", trong đó "newfile" là tên của tệp ".mat" mà bạn muốn chuyển đổi thành tệp ".xls".Lệnh này sẽ tải nội dung của ". mat" file you wish to convert to an ". xls" file. This command will load the contents of the ".

Làm cách nào để mở tệp matlab mà không có matlab?

Mở trình chỉnh sửa mà không cần khởi động MATLAB trên các nền tảng Windows, bạn có thể sử dụng trình soạn thảo MATLAB mà không cần bắt đầu MATLAB.Để làm như vậy, nhấp đúp vào một tệp M trong Windows Explorer.T-File mở trong trình soạn thảo MATLAB.Để mở trình chỉnh sửa mà không có tệp, hãy mở $ matlabroot/bin/win32/meditor.exe.double-click an M-file in Windows Explorer. The M-file opens in the MATLAB Editor. To open the Editor without a file, open $matlabroot/bin/win32/meditor.exe .